yahoo: Add yahoojp.c to EXTRA_DIST

yahoojp.c is in POTFILES.in, but isn't actually use for the build.
This causes `make distcheck` to fail as the file isn't "distributed".
This patch adds yahoojp.c to EXTRA_DIST so it will be distributed
and successfully checked when generating the translation files.

Really this file could be removed, but the 2.x.y branch has all of
the Yahoo prpl removed and that will be merged here soon enough.

#ifndef _PIDGINLOG_H_
#define _PIDGINLOG_H_
/**
* SECTION:gtklog
* @section_id: pidgin-gtklog
* @short_description: <filename>gtklog.h</filename>
* @title: Log Viewer
* @see_also: <link linkend="chapter-signals-gtklog">Log signals</link>
*/
#include "pidgin.h"
#include "log.h"
#include "account.h"
typedef struct _PidginLogViewer PidginLogViewer;
/**
* PidginLogViewer:
* @logs: The list of logs viewed in this viewer
* @window: The viewer's window
* @treestore: The treestore containing said logs
* @treeview: The treeview representing said treestore
* @web_view: The webkit web view to display said logs
* @entry: The search entry, in which search terms are entered
* @flags: The most recently used log flags
* @search: The string currently being searched for
* @label: The label at the top of the log viewer
*
* A GTK+ Log Viewer. You can look at logs with it.
*/
struct _PidginLogViewer {
GList *logs;
GtkWidget *window;
GtkTreeStore *treestore;
GtkWidget *treeview;
GtkWidget *web_view;
GtkWidget *entry;
PurpleLogReadFlags flags;
char *search;
GtkLabel *label;
};
G_BEGIN_DECLS
void pidgin_log_show(PurpleLogType type, const char *buddyname, PurpleAccount *account);
void pidgin_log_show_contact(PurpleContact *contact);
void pidgin_syslog_show(void);
/**************************************************************************/
/* GTK+ Log Subsystem */
/**************************************************************************/
/**
* pidgin_log_init:
*
* Initializes the GTK+ log subsystem.
*/
void pidgin_log_init(void);
/**
* pidgin_log_get_handle:
*
* Returns the GTK+ log subsystem handle.
*
* Returns: The GTK+ log subsystem handle.
*/
void *pidgin_log_get_handle(void);
/**
* pidgin_log_uninit:
*
* Uninitializes the GTK+ log subsystem.
*/
void pidgin_log_uninit(void);
G_END_DECLS
#endif
